About MYRTHA

After being founded in 1961, the Company – based in Northern Italy – quickly became leader in the international swimming pool market.

Myrtha Pools’ leading-edge technology is based upon a unique modular system of stainless steel panels laminated with a special rigid PVC membrane on the inside surface. The “Myrtha” system is the Company’s exclusive technology, which is unique to the world. This technology is tailored for customers who appreciate quality, and who opt for long-term, safe technical investments.

As many obsolete, older installations require a total renovation from the original design, Myrtha Pools developed a new a special patented solution for the refurbishment of existing pools. Based on the Myrtha modular system, the RenovAction system does not require any major demolition work. The design of the pool can be therefore expanded or changed to meet today’s more challenging design standards.

Thanks to continuous research and development, Myrtha Pools has achieved numerous technological breakthroughs in the pool industry, presenting the most advanced developments and solutions in the world of aquatics. Its exclusive technologies have been selected for international competition events, including the Olympic Games and World Swimming Championships.

With an operational area of 60,000 sm, 250 direct employees and more than 300 distributors and certified installation companies world wide, Myrtha Pools currently designs, produces and installs about 1,500 swimming pools each year, including more than 300 public pools.

Myrtha Pools is engaged with two installations in India- the first in Bengaluru, at the Padukone-Dravid Centre for Sporting Excellence (PDCSE) and the second at Aurangabad for the Sports Authority of India (SAI).

At PDCSE, Myrtha has installed an Olympic Size swimming pool that will be home to Dolphin Aquatics, one of India’s premier competitive swimming team. With SAI at Aurangabad, Myrtha is installing its second Olympic size pool, for the swimmers participating in SAI’s camps and training programs. The pool at Aurangabad is scheduled to be operational by the end of March.
